#160af2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#160af2 is composed of 8.6% red, 3.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 243.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 49.4%. #160af2 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c14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#160af2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#160af2 has RGB values of R:22, G:10,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 1444594.

Shades and Tints of #160af2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010110 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#160af2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767587 is the less saturated color, while #0d00fc is the most saturated one.
